Singapore reopens Mahatma Gandhi Memorial building

Mahatma Gandhi Memorial building had first opened its doors in April 1953.

Singapore: Singapore President SR Nathan has inaugurated the Mahatma Gandhi Memorial building here following the completion of restoration work.

Nathan lighted an oil lamp to reopen the building dedicated to the Father of the Nation Mahatma Gandhi, The Sunday Times reported today.

The Hindi Society of Singapore raised SGD one million for the restoration work which was undertaken in 2009.

The building had first opened its doors on April 24, 1953 and has a library with books in Hindi, English, Tamil and Chinese on the life and works of Gandhi.

It also houses the office of the Hindi Society, and has classrooms as well as a multi-purpose function hall.
